Yes, Johan Halvorsen. I would not say that he has "jumped over the pond." I have a sort of musicology fetish (I suppose) and am a but of a slavophile and nordophile, and that is how I became acquainted with him. I think the only piece of his that is "well known" in the U.S. is Entrance of the Boyars, which is a great little processional. Although for those that want true inspiration try to find a recording of Bergensiana or Pasacaglia on a theme of Handel. These are great pieces to listen to.
